Grand Canyon Education runs an asset-light cash engine that funds buybacks more readily than it expands margins over time.
Across FY2023-FY2025, operating cash flow stayed close to operating income, and FY2025 still produced$273.5M of OCF on just$34.8M of capex, which is the signature of a business with low reinvestment needs to sustain cash generation. Because free cash flow remained$238.6M while buybacks absorbed$264.8M , the year-end cash drop says more about capital allocation than about weakening operations.

The company is using that cash generation to shrink the share base, with diluted shares falling from 30.0M to 27.1M between FY2023 and FY2025; that can support per-share results even when operating income softens. What is Grand Canyon Ed Inc's Altman Z-Score?
Grand Canyon Ed Inc (LOPE) has an Altman Z-Score of 15.51, placing it in the Safe Zone (low bankruptcy risk). The Z-Score combines five financial ratios (working capital, retained earnings, EBIT, market capitalization, and revenue relative to total assets) to predict the likelihood of bankruptcy. Scores above 2.99 indicate financial safety while scores below 1.81 suggest financial distress.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.
What is Grand Canyon Ed Inc's Piotroski F-Score?
Grand Canyon Ed Inc (LOPE) has a Piotroski F-Score of 5 out of 7 computable signals; 2 of the nine could not be computed from available data, so the full-scale strength rating is not shown.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over). Scores of 7 to 9 indicate strong and improving fundamentals.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.
